Transaction 911863989e2186bf6cbfd5cdbd62e984a892ef116061588269e4f37d9e57129e
1 Input
2 Outputs
- 911863989e2186bf6cbfd5cdbd62e984a892ef116061588269e4f37d9e57129e:0
- 911863989e2186bf6cbfd5cdbd62e984a892ef116061588269e4f37d9e57129e:1
value 545593
address 3KeP4vavJEFyqEmxxLcgqtWWHGeT12A2jg
value 896683
address 149GfKSKQrVL4XPwTN3qnUwuSHXBnjdjVx